The Wine Vault in Vermilion, OH, is not just another restaurant—it’s a destination. Nestled at 5581 Liberty Ave, this gem offers diners an intimate setting that combines the charm of small-town dining with a top-notch culinary experience. With a diverse menu that includes tasteful tapas, fresh seafood, and hearty mains, all paired perfectly with exceptional wines, a visit to The Wine Vault promises satisfaction on many levels.

Whether you're enjoying a glass of red on the patio or indulging in a rich lobster bisque indoors, every detail enhances the experience. The atmosphere embodies a warm vibe, perfect for date nights or casual gatherings with friends. Countless patrons rave about the scallops and sangria, making this venue truly memorable.

Located in picturesque Vermilion, Ohio, the Wine Vault stands out for its dedication to quality and community. Opened to create a unique dining experience, I’m captivated by its vibrant yet cozy atmosphere. The restaurant’s focus on fresh, locally sourced ingredients shines through the menu that changes with the seasons, ensuring optimal flavor and variety.

The menu includes an impressive choice of plates, from succulent scallops and rich risotto to savory tater skins and delectable lobster rangoons. Vegetarians also find plenty to love, thanks to various salads, including a famous arugula and beets salad that bursts with flavor.

One aspect that I appreciate is the knowledgeable staff, which contributes to a welcoming environment. They can recommend wine pairings that elevate the dining experience, showcasing selections from various regions across the globe. Special events often take place here, like wine tastings and food pairing nights, bringing the community together and allowing patrons to explore new flavors.

Regulars often speak fondly of the restaurant as a local gathering spot where friendships blossom over shared plates and laughter. With a menu featuring 136 distinctive dishes, the Wine Vault caters to diverse tastes, ensuring a little something for everyone.

The Wine Vault prides itself on a robust and eclectic menu, perfect for food lovers. The restaurant specializes in tapas and charcuterie, showcasing a variety of dishes including a delightful cheese board and fish board that tantalize the palate. The main offerings are equally impressive, with standout items like wild mushroom ravioli and the highly praised hanger surf & turf that keeps guests coming back for more.

Guests appreciate the extensive drink selection, which features not only craft beers and innovative cocktails but also a rich collection of red and white wines. The vibrant outdoor patio allows visitors to dine al fresco, soaking in the charming Vermilion atmosphere, while the cozy interior invites guests to relax and unwind.

I was in Vermillion to have a survey done on a sailboat I was purchasing and was intrigued by the reviews I read for the Wine Vault so decided to give them a try. The experience was truly delightful! Small comfortable space, reasonable noise level and wonderful service and outstanding food. Halley, was very attentive and made exactly the right recommendations for what I wanted to experience. Tuna tartare as an appertizer, followed by their special arugula & beets salad and finished up with their filet & risotto main course cooked perfectly to my request, medium rare plus. Mostly a local crowd that proved very welcoming to an out of towner. All in all one of the best experiences I have had in months. Well done & thank you Halley!
